During February daily highs in the alpine areas can top 40F, raising questions about the venue for the winter games. Russia has installed a massive snowmaking operation to ensure that the slopes are kept well covered. -
17.
Krasnaya Polyana has been transformed by 20,000 migrant workers, including these Uzbeks riding a bus, who helped build the alpine Olympic sites. Many abuses against laborers have been reportedincluding denial of pay -
18.
A migrant worker walks through frigid puddles near the building site of a shuttle-train station on the road to Krasnaya Polyana, where the skiing and sledding events will take place. Nearly every venue for the Sochi Games has been built from scratch. Overall, its cost a little more than 50 Billion dollars to make the games happen
